What is No Brainer Day?

Celebrated annually on February 27, No Brainer Day encourages people to stop overthinking and engage in activities that require little to no effort. The phrase “no-brainer” dates back to the 1950s and was commonly used to describe decisions or tasks that require minimal thought. The holiday itself was founded in 1996 by Adrienne Sioux Koopersmith, a self-proclaimed “eventologist,” to promote simplicity and stress relief in daily life.

4. Try Simple Meditation Techniques

Meditation doesn’t have to be complicated. Here are two quick and easy techniques to help you relax:

  • Belly Breathing – Sit comfortably, place a hand on your belly, and take slow, deep breaths in through your nose and out through your mouth.
  • Body Scan – Close your eyes and mentally scan your body from head to toe, noticing any areas of tension and consciously relaxing them.
